Transaction 34ef0e7158917bc54375f55a4b9af4576fb2a5e0bc2ec88f007a3925358f1ebb

1 Input
2 Outputs
  • 34ef0e7158917bc54375f55a4b9af4576fb2a5e0bc2ec88f007a3925358f1ebb:0
  • value  5879577
    address  3CLunG7pxkE9utK28kVTwjnbqHH7KeGYVa
  • 34ef0e7158917bc54375f55a4b9af4576fb2a5e0bc2ec88f007a3925358f1ebb:1
  • value  16368686
    address  1DCyEyw5gq5db4E8ShT4dBaTayYDGjcVTS